Skip to main content

Mailq Linux Command (Uitgaande berichten checken)

Managing Service Commands in Zimbra (Juni- 2026)

Managing Service Commands in Zimbra (Juni- 2026)
Anonim

Mailq is een opdracht op Linux-systemen die een samenvatting van de e-mailberichten afdrukt die in de wachtrij staan ​​voor toekomstige bezorging.

De eerste regel die voor elk bericht wordt afgedrukt, toont de interne identificatie die wordt gebruikt op uw specifieke host voor het bericht, met een mogelijk statusteken, de grootte van het bericht in bytes, de datum en tijd dat het bericht in de wachtrij is geaccepteerd en de envelopafzender van het bericht.

De tweede regel toont het foutbericht dat ervoor zorgde dat dit bericht in de wachtrij werd bewaard; het zal niet aanwezig zijn als het bericht voor de eerste keer wordt verwerkt.

De statustekens zijn een asterisk om aan te geven dat de taak wordt verwerkt, een X om aan te geven dat de belasting te hoog is om de taak te verwerken, of een koppelteken om aan te geven dat de taak te jong is om te verwerken.

De volgende regels geven de ontvangers van het bericht weer, één per regel.

Notitie:mailq is identiek aan sendmail -bp .

mailq Commandosyntaxis

mailq Ac q … -v

mailqHet uitvoeren van mailq zonder schakelaars toont de in de wachtrij geplaatste e-mails.
AcGeef de wachtrij voor e-mailinzending weer die is opgegeven in /etc/mail/submit.cf in plaats van de MTA-wachtrij die is opgegeven in /etc/mail/sendmail.cf .
-q ! Ik substraatBeperkte verwerkte taken beperken tot die met substr als een substring van de wachtrij-id of niet wanneer ! is gespecificeerd.
-q ! R substrBeperkte verwerkte taken beperken tot die met substr als een substring van een van de ontvangers of niet wanneer ! is gespecificeerd.
-q ! S substrBeperkte verwerkte taken beperken tot die met substr als een substring van de afzender of niet wanneer ! is gespecificeerd.
-vUitgebreide informatie afdrukken. Met deze schakeloptie worden de prioriteit van het bericht en een indicator voor één teken (een plusteken of een spatie) toegevoegd om aan te geven of een waarschuwingsbericht op de eerste regel van het bericht is verzonden.1

1) Bovendien kunnen extra lijnen worden vermengd met de ontvangers die de "controlerende gebruiker" -informatie aangeven; deze gegevens laten zien wie de eigenaar zal zijn van alle programma's die worden uitgevoerd namens dit bericht en de naam van de alias waaruit dit commando is uitgebreid. Bovendien worden statusberichten voor elke ontvanger afgedrukt als deze beschikbaar zijn.

Het mailq-hulpprogramma sluit 0 af bij succes en> 0 als er een fout optreedt.

mailq Voorbeeld

Dit is een voorbeeld van hoe de mailq-opdracht er na de uitvoering kan uitzien:

Postwachtrij (1 aanvraag) --- QID ---- - Grootte - ----- Q-Tijd ----- ------ Afzender / ontvanger ----- AA45401 5 do mrt 10 11:15 root (Gebruiker onbekend) bad_user